After a healthy slew of releases a few years back, Canadian softly-softly enthusiast Mike Silver's output quietened down a bit. That relative hibernation is now thankfully over, with two separate full-length projects due out over the summer. It's like what they say about (night) buses, etc etc. Having talked up his fondness for timbral delicateness for a while now – not to mention outright tipping the hat to Ryuichi Sakamoto and Laraaji in recent press releases – it's good to see him go whole hog on The Colours of Life.

The piece is 40 minutes of unbroken fourth world-y bliss, gorgeous vistas of sound sketched with the lightest of touches. Intended to be heard whole, we've pulled the fifth phase out here for closer inspection, but it could have just as easily been "Melting The Ice", "Imagination" or any of the other composite parts. You'll have to wait until August 14th for the full release – and could there be any label more fitting to do the honours than 1080p? No, no there couldn't.

The Colours of Life indeed a very pleasant surprise. His latest vocal albums (Outsiders & R&S, awesome artwork though on the latter) don't really appeal to me tbh, but this is a return to form. The River EP still his best imo, much in the same vein as TCOL, and apparently inspired from Fitzcarraldo.

the european nikon is here (grauschleier), Tuesday, 18 August 2015 14:21 (eight years ago) link

I'm not so sure about the Werner Herzog connection with The River but there's one track that's def influenced by the Popul Vuh soundtrack. I'll rep for the Exercises EP as his peak so far but maybe that's because I slightly prefer his influences on that one (Sylvian, Sakamoto.) If you prefer Security-era Gabriel or Steve Reich, then your top pick will likely differ.

I'd agree that R&S is a vocal album in the same way that Another Green World is a vocal album. But it is a damn fine album for sunsets.
